Summary:
Adds the feature to use percentage as a value unit.

You can use the function ```YGPx(float)``` and ```YGPercent(float)``` for convenience.

I did some benchmarks:

```
Without Percentage Feature - Release x86:

Stack with flex: median: 0.000000 ms, stddev: 0.146683 ms
Align stretch in undefined axis: median: 0.000000 ms, stddev: 0.136525 ms
Nested flex: median: 0.000000 ms, stddev: 0.490101 ms
Huge nested layout: median: 23.000000 ms, stddev: 0.928291 ms

Stack with flex: median: 0.000000 ms, stddev: 0.170587 ms
Align stretch in undefined axis: median: 0.000000 ms, stddev: 0.143384 ms
Nested flex: median: 0.000000 ms, stddev: 0.477791 ms
Huge nested layout: median: 22.000000 ms, stddev: 2.129779 ms

With Percentage Feature - Release x86:

Stack with flex: median: 0.000000 ms, stddev: 0.132951 ms
Align stretch in undefined axis: median: 0.000000 ms, stddev: 0.136525 ms
Nested flex: median: 0.000000 ms, stddev: 0.489570 ms
Huge nested layout: median: 21.000000 ms, stddev: 1.390476 ms
